“Between posts” position not showing on category pages (archives)

Hi, I have a bunch of elementor loops on the homepage and the same loops on archive pages.

When I tell AdInserter to show a piece of code “Between posts” + the position on the homepage, it works fine. (password adinserter)

But I do exactly the same and it doesn’t.

I have checked the “Show positions” option in the top admin bar and can see that on the homepage, all positions are detected:

But they are missing on the archive pages (that use the same Elementor loops):

I tried switching the theme, no change.

When I use the Elementor standard “Archive posts” widget, it works. But when I put the custom loop in there (same as on the homepage), it doesn’t.

The only difference between the homepage and archive custom loop is the query:
Homepage> set to show all recent posts
Archive (post category) page > set to show “current query” = posts from the current archive. This works fine – the posts change based on what category you’re looking at, so the WP archive loop is present – so not sure why not the hooks AdInserter is looking for?

When I inspect the code, it looks the same in both loops (homepage / category archive).
Homepage:
Archive page loop (same loop as homepage):

I have opened a ticket with Elementor too, but as the code is the same – could it be that AdInserter is missing something too?
